Don Mueang
Don Mueang Airport (DMK) serves many budget airlines and domestic routes. Located 24 km from central Bangkok, it offers multiple transport options to reach the city.
Metered taxis are available at the official taxi stands in front of the Arrival Halls 24/7. Travel time to central Bangkok is approximately 40–60 minutes depending on traffic.
Several bus routes connect DMK with major city areas. Buses are an affordable but slower option.
A short walk via a covered walkway connects you to the SRT Dark Red Line at Don Mueang Station, providing a direct link to Krung Thep Aphiwat Central Terminal for easy transfer to the MRT Blue Line into the city. Airport buses and taxis are also available to nearby BTS and MRT stations.
Metro Systems
Bangkok features three primary metro systems — BTS Skytrain, MRT Subway, and Airport Rail Link (ARL) — that connect major parts of the city. These are ideal for general city travel and are not affiliated with the official Annual Meetings transportation services.
Covers central Bangkok and major shopping and business districts. Operates daily from 5:30 AM to midnight.
